Hayley’s POV:
I raised an eyebrow, reflecting on the earlier mention of Ms. Kilmer. It turned out that it was her.
+8 Pearis
Madeline appeared startled as well, though I couldn’t tell what was running through her mind. Her expression, however, betrayed a smug sense of triumph as she taunted me, “Well, well, look who’s here! Turns out to be my old acquaintance.”
I ignored her and moved to walk past.
But Madeline blocked my path, placing a hand in my way. “Leaving already? Why so hasty? You might not know this, but Ben greets me with far more excitement than he ever shows you.”
Anger bubbled up as I stared at her hand stopping me.
If not for the fact that I couldn’t expose my true identity yet, I would’ve let Hera take over and ripped her arm off right then and there.
Her words only added fuel to the fire of frustration I’d been suppressing, and I felt a desperate need to let it out.
I sneered at her. “You claim he’s eager to see you? Really? Funny, because I’ve heard otherwise. Word has it he’s not exactly friendly toward you.”
As soon as I said so, her face darkened noticeably.
That reaction confirmed my suspicions–I’d misjudged Benjamin before. It was all Madeline’s act. Realizing the truth, I felt an odd sense of relief.
“Hayley, you’re clueless. Ben even took me to a hotel not long ago. And a hotel, well, you know what that means. He couldn’t resist to mate with me,” she said, flipping a stray lock of hair back with exaggerated flair.
Her performance didn’t faze me. Instead, I replied calmly, “You seem pleased with yourself. Are you sure this isn’t some delusion you cooked up to satisfy yourself?”
My words were sharp and deliberately offensive, and the change in Madeline’s expression was immediate.
“You-” she began, but I cut her off.
With a calm smile, I locked eyes with her and asked, “What do you think Benjamin would do if he found out you were ruining his reputation?”
Madeline stiffened, visibly shaken by my question, her hands trembling slightly.
